如何使 Mainstoryboard 中的 UIImage 变成视网膜(我有两个图像文件,我在 UIImage 设置中选择了视网膜图像)。当我启动我的应用程序时它仍然不是视网膜?对不起,如果这个问题没有意义。
编辑:如果您将视网膜图像称为 YourImageName@2x,Xcode 会自动将您的图像设置为视网膜。
如何使 Mainstoryboard 中的 UIImage 变成视网膜(我有两个图像文件,我在 UIImage 设置中选择了视网膜图像)。当我启动我的应用程序时它仍然不是视网膜?对不起,如果这个问题没有意义。
编辑:如果您将视网膜图像称为 YourImageName@2x,Xcode 会自动将您的图像设置为视网膜。
实际上你不需要担心视网膜图像......考虑你有一个名为image.png的图像。您可以在图像视图中使用相同的图像“image.png”。现在根据您的设备内容比例,它将选择普通图像,即 image.png 或视网膜图像,即 image@2x。iphone 4 及以上的内容比例为 2,其他将使用非视网膜图像。
您不需要设置视网膜图像,只需将它们命名为 image.png 和 image@2x.png 并将 image.png 设置为 UIImageView 中的图像,它会自动检测设备并相应地获取它们。